Full Notice Text
NOTICE OF APPLICATION FOR TAX DEED 25000333 CHAPTER 197.512 F.S. N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N, that ATCF II FLORIDA-A, LLC the holder of the following certificate, has filed said certificate for a tax deed to be issued thereon. The certificate number and year of issuance, the description of the property, and the names in which it was assessed are as follows: CERTIFICATE NO. 172 YEAR OF ISSUANCE: JUN-01-2023 TAX ID: A-23-33-28-200-00A0-0080 DESCRIPTION OF PROPERTY: LOTS 8 AND 9, BLOCK A, MORNINGSIDE SUBDIVISION, SECTION 23, TOWNSHIP 33 SOUTH, RANGE 28 EAST, ACCORDING TO THE PLAT THEREOF, AS RECORDED IN PLAT BOOK 2, PAGE 1, OF THE PUBLIC RECORDS OF HIGHLANDS COUNTY, FLORIDA. NAME IN WHICH ASSESSED: MARGARET L JOHNSON, RICHARD FORREST JOHNSON All of said property being in the county of HIGHLANDS, State of Florida. Unless such certificate(s) shall be redeemed according to law, the property described in such certificate will be sold to the highest bidder online at www.highlands.realtaxdeed.com on: April 8th, 2026 at 10:00 A.M., or soon thereafter. Dated this 29th day of January, 2026 JEROME KASZUBOWSKI Clerk of Circuit Court & Comptroller of Highlands County, Florida By: Jacqueline Fisher, Deputy Clerk Date of Publication: Mar 04, 2026; Mar 11, 2026; Mar 18, 2026; Mar 25, 2026.
